Encounter Coast Discovery Centre and The Old Customs and Station Masters House  

Go to where the first encounter really happened. At Victor Harbor's Encounter Coast Discovery Centre you can learn about the meeting between English and French naval captains Matthew Flinders and Nicolas Baudin. It took place in Encounter Bay in 1802 ...

Victor Harbor Horse Drawn Tramway  

Take a ride on the only horse-drawn tramway in Australia, and one of the few services to run throughout the year worldwide. Magnificent Clydesdale horses draw you along the causeway from seaside Victor Harbor to Granite Island. Comprising four two-st ...
